Russia (USSR, Leningrad mint) Bronze (Tombac) Medal 1983 - State Institute of Applied Chemistry

131.23g. 65mm. UNC. 
Mintage: 3000 pcs. 
Medalier: A. V. Kozlov. 
Shkurko, Salykov 1487. 

The State Institute of Applied Chemistry in Leningrad was a major Soviet research institution specializing in applied chemistry and industrial technologies. It played an important role in the development of chemical production, materials science, and technological processes supporting various sectors of the Soviet economy.
